About This Clues Answer

We think the answer is "RILE" which means:

    verb
  • • Cause annoyance in; disturb, especially by minor irritations
  • • Make turbid by stirring up the sediments of

An example sentence would be:

  • • "His constant teasing is starting to rile me up."
  • • "The loud music from the party next door continues to rile the neighbors."
